// On-call note: the Fenwick handlers cold-start slowly because the
// client below eagerly validates credentials on init. Keep init
// outside the handler body so warm invocations reuse the connection.
// If cold-start latency spikes past 3s, check the Pulsebridge status
// page before touching anything here. The client authenticates to
// the internal metrics service with the key on the next line.

gateway credential: vxb3-p91

Changelog — DigestForge scheduler, 2024-09-03. Rotated the batch-signing credential used by the digest scheduler when it hands jobs to the Mailloom dispatcher. Old credential expired per the quarterly policy; revoked same day. All queued digest batches were re-signed and replayed — no duplicates sent. New hires: the scheduler rejects any batch signed with a retired credential, so never copy key material from old runbooks. Current credential follows.

deploy key for hahof-tagep: bky6_YcdejG

## Nightfill Scheduler: Limits and Quotas

Welcome to the Nightfill team. Nightly backfills are admitted through a per-tenant quota system so a single team cannot saturate the Marrowby cluster. Each job declares an estimated row count; the scheduler admits jobs until either the concurrency cap or the aggregate row budget is reached, then queues the remainder for the next window. Please do not request quota overrides without a ticket. The current default limits are defined as follows.

limits module of taweg-kaguf:
QUOTAS = {
    "holael": 2,
    "wenath": 1,
    "ralath": 2,
    "ulaath": 2,
}

# Fernwick OTA Channel — Environments

The Fernwick firmware update service exposes three channels: dev, beta, and stable. Plugin authors should target beta for integration testing; dev rotates signing material weekly and is unsuitable for automated suites. Rollout percentages and staleness windows differ per channel. Stable is what ships to customer devices. The stable channel runs with these settings.

config for yahof-tajop:
zorath:
  pin: 7493
  metrics_host: metrics.zorath.tolvaqsys.internal
  tenant: praiel
  seal: seal_fd9cd4f1